Subject: Donation-receipt mailer v2 — plugin notes

Plugin authors,

The Greenferry donation-receipt mailer moves to template API v2 next Tuesday. Legacy merge tags still resolve but log deprecation warnings; please migrate before the following release. Receipts now render asynchronously, so hooks fire after queue acceptance, not after send.

Test against the sandbox tenant this week and report breakage in the tracker. The reference build token appears below.

build token for kaweg-tagag: htk6_c63a6b

Q3 Planning Note — Franchise Agreement (Halverin Grill Group)

Department heads: negotiations with Bristane Hospitality on the Halverin franchise agreement have advanced to final drafting. Territory rights for the Corvane district, royalty tiers, and the training-cost split remain open items; legal expects resolution within three weeks. Please review the draft schedules relevant to your function before Friday's session. The strategic rationale is summarized below.

confidential, kahog-bawif: The northern region missed its Pramir quota by 20.0 percent last quarter. Casaxek Freight plans to lower the Fraion list price by 41.5 percent in December. The finance team signed off on a budget of $236.4 million for Project Druius. The renewal with Fenysix Partners closes at $91.3 million a year, 2.1 percent below the last contract.

Hi team — quick handover on Pindrel webhook delivery before I'm out. Retries follow exponential backoff: 5 attempts over roughly 30 minutes, then the event lands in the dead-letter queue. Customers asking about "missing" webhooks almost always have a failing endpoint — check the delivery log first. Manual replays are fine, just note them in the ticket. For re-signing replayed payloads, use the current signing key, included below.

rollout seal: bky3_7wZ

## Validator Plugin Registration — Maintainer Notes

The Quillgate validation engine loads plugins from the manifest at startup, in declaration order. Each plugin must export a `validate()` hook and a semver-compatible schema tag; mismatched tags are skipped silently, which has bitten us before, so always check the load log. When adding a plugin, run the conformance suite twice — once cold, once warm — and record the trace emitted by the second pass below.

build token for tajeg-bajep: htk14_409ba9df6b8acb